    Why is the sound distorted on my iHome IP18?
    • K
      Kimberly CookAug 10, 2025
      Sound distortion from your iHome Docking Station may occur because the volume level is too high, so try decreasing the unit volume. It may also be caused by a poor quality sound source. If the original sound source file is of poor quality, distortion and noise are easily noticed with high-power speakers. Try a file from a trusted audio source such as iTunes. If you are using an iPod Shuffle or external sound source like older generation iPod, try reducing the output volume on the device itself. Also, try turning bass boost OFF under iPod settings.

    Why is the LED color lighting effect missing or not working on my iHome Docking Station?
    • B
      burkestephanieAug 26, 2025
      If the LED color lighting effect is missing or not working on your iHome Docking Station, there are a few potential causes: * The LED color mode might be set to OFF. Press the Color Button to cycle through the different color LED modes. * The dimmer might be set to OFF. Press the Snooze/Dimmer Button to cycle through the different brightness modes. * The unit might be running on backup battery. Ensure the AC adapter is properly connected to both a working wall outlet and the power supply jack on the unit.
